Ulnar osteotomy for treatment of cubital subluxation,following locking compression plate osteosynthesis of a radius fracture in a foal
Authors:M D Klopfenstein Bregger  M A Jackson  M Kummer  P R Kircher  J A Auer  A E Fürst
Institution:1. Equine Hospital, Vetsuisse Faculty, University of Zurich;2. and Section of Diagnostic Imaging, Vetsuisse Faculty, University of Zurich, Switzerland.
Abstract:A closed mid‐diaphyseal fracture in a one‐day‐old foal was treated using a 3.5 mm locking compression plate on the cranial aspect of the radius. The foal showed good fracture healing, but a radio‐ulnar synostosis developed despite the absence of transfixation by any implant into the ulna. Four months after surgery the radiographs revealed a cubital subluxation, which was managed by an osteotomy of the ulna at the time of plate removal, allowing the ulna to adjust into a normal position. One year after surgery the foal was clinically sound; the radiographs showed good healing of the osteotomy gap as well as good remodelling of the radius; however, a slight elbow subluxation was present.
